Popular history often credits the 1969 Stonewall Riots as the birth of the modern gay rights movement. While Stonewall is a pivotal landmark, it is crucial to recognize the role of transgender and gender-nonconforming individuals—many of whom were people of color—in igniting that powder keg.

On the surface, these are different axes of the human experience. A cisgender gay man may share a sexual orientation with a transgender gay man (both are attracted to men), but their life experiences regarding body autonomy, medical gatekeeping, and social passing are vastly different.

The trans community is showing LGBTQ culture how to move from a minority identity to a liberated consciousness . By demanding the right to define themselves, trans individuals challenge everyone—straight, gay, or otherwise—to question the arbitrary boxes society forces upon them.

The relationship between the transgender community and broader LGBTQ+ culture is a dynamic tapestry woven from shared struggles, distinct identities, and collective triumphs. While often grouped under a single acronym, the experiences of gender-nonconforming individuals and sexual minorities represent unique threads of human diversity. Understanding this intersection requires exploring historical roots, modern cultural contributions, unique challenges, and the ongoing fight for liberation. | Term | Definition | Key Notes |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| An umbrella term for individuals whose gender identity differs from the sex they were assigned at birth. | Used as an adjective (e.g., "transgender people," not "transgenders"). | | Cisgender (Cis) | A term for individuals whose gender identity aligns with the sex they were assigned at birth. | A simple, non-stigmatizing way to describe non-transgender people. | | Non-Binary | An umbrella term for gender identities that fall outside the strict male/female binary. | Includes identities like genderfluid, agender, and bigender. | | Transsexual | An older, often medicalized term historically used to describe transgender individuals who seek medical transition (e.g., hormones, surgery). | Considered outdated and less inclusive by many, though some individuals still identify with it. | | Gender Dysphoria | The clinical diagnosis for distress resulting from an incongruence between a person's gender identity and their sex assigned at birth. | Not all transgender people experience dysphoria; its presence can vary in intensity. | A cisgender gay man may share a sexual

The relationship between the transgender community and LGBTQ culture is one of mutual reliance. As the movement looks forward, solidarity remains its greatest asset. True pride means celebrating the art, resilience, and joy of transgender individuals while actively working to dismantle the legal and social barriers they face. By honoring the trans pioneers of the past and uplifting the non-binary and trans youth of today, LGBTQ culture continues to redefine what it means to live authentically.

A fundamental aspect of modern LGBTQ+ literacy is separating who a person is attracted to from who a person is.
